#10. Ben Underwood 
The late Ben Underwood was a superhero in his own right. He was a unique blind boy who could see
without his eyes. 
His was a touching story of resilience, determination, and hope. A tale that’ll change how we perceive
the obstacles in our lives. 
Born a happy and healthy baby, Ben was diagnosed with retinoblastoma cancer in both his eyes at the
tender age of two years. A year later, he went completely blind and after a series of unsuccessful
radiation and chemotherapy sessions, he underwent surgery to have his eyes removed. 
Without any hopes of ever regaining his sight, an optimistic seven-year-old Ben taught himself how to
use his voice to perceive the world around him. Somehow, while at summer camp, the determined little
Ben discovered that he was able to identify the objects surrounding him whenever he produced a
clicking sound with his tongue. 
He was the first human to use echolocation to perceive his environment, and with this unique gift, Ben
was able to live a full and active life…until his passing at the age of seventeen when his cancer came
back. 
  
#9. Madden Humphreys 
Being born with a bilateral cleft lip and palate, as well as different colored eyes --a condition known as
heterochromia iridum-- Madden Humphreys, from Oklahoma, was often the pick of bullies who teased
him for looking different. 

His family grew concerned since Madden had always been happy despite his unusual condition but
suddenly started growing sad and lonely when his peers started bullying him. Until one day, something
remarkable happened. The kid stumbled upon a photo of a rescue cat named Moon which looked
exactly like him. 
It was one thing that both Madden and Moon to have the same rare eye condition, but for both of them
to have a cleft lip as well, now that was a truly remarkable coincidence. 
The family managed to adopt Moon and the two took to each other right away. It may sound silly but
the two were meant to be together. 
  
#8. Muin Bachonaev 
When Muin Bachonaev was born, there was nothing that you could say was special about the child.
Growing up, however, his eyelashes started growing abnormally long. 
Doctors said that the genes responsible for his eyelash growth worked differently. But, while this was
unusual, experts stated that there was no need for alarm and that Muin did not have to take special care
of his extraordinarily long lashes – if he was comfortable having them that way. 
By his teenage years, his eyelashes had grown to almost two inches long, nearly touching his lips. The
youngster was even listed in the Russian Book of Records for having the longest eyelashes in the
country. 
  
#7. Lalit Patidar 
Have you ever heard of the ‘werewolf syndrome’?  
Medically, "werewolf syndrome," is known as hypertrichosis. It is an unusual condition characterized by
the excess production of hair, either on one specific part of the body –especially the face and arms-- or
throughout the body. 
There are fewer than a hundred cases of the rare and curious condition documented worldwide. And
the rare hormonal condition would not have gained notoriety had it not been for the videos and images
of an Indian boy called Lalit Patidar who was born with abnormal amounts of hair all over his body. 
Growing up was never easy for the boy dubbed ‘the real-life werewolf’. At school, he would have to deal
with cruel bullies who had gotten into the habit of teasing and throwing stones at him for being
different as a result of the crippling condition. 
Despite all that, Lalit Patidar lived a normal, happy life. And even though there is no cure for his unique
medical condition, he remains hopeful for the future.
